Darum ist RowGen besser!


Berücksichtigen Sie die wichtigsten Vorteile und Differenzierungsmerkmale

IRI RowGen ist das einzige Tool, das für große, strukturierte und semi-strukturierte Datenumgebungen mit mehreren Zielen konzipiert ist, die sichere und realistische Testdaten erfordern.

 

RowGen erzeugt riesige Testdatenmengen für Datenbanken, BI- und DW-ETL/ELT-Tools und benutzerdefinierte Berichtsformate. Das einfache Batch-Ausführungsparadigma von RowGen ist datenbank- und plattformunabhängig und eignet sich daher ideal für die Anpassung und Automatisierung der Testdatengenerierung über Anwendungsfälle und Betriebssysteme hinweg sowie für das Ausschließen anderer Operationen wie Datenmaskierung.

 

RowGen ist dennoch direkt kompatibel mit IRI FieldShield-Datenmaskierungsaufträgen - und IRI Voracity ETL-, Replikations- und Berichtsoperationen. Dies ist sehr praktisch, wenn Sie Testdaten von Grund auf in der gleichen Umgebung synthetisieren und mit ihnen arbeiten wollen. Sie verwenden alle die gleiche Eclipse-Glasscheibe (IRI Workbench) und teilen auch die gleichen Metadaten und die gleiche Skriptsprache.

 

Hier sind jedoch die Hauptgründe, warum die meisten Datenarchitekten und VLDB-Administratoren RowGen für das beste Paket zum Aufbau von Testdaten für Datenbanken und benutzerdefinierte Datei- und Berichtsziele halten:

Compliance

Im Gegensatz zu den meisten Testdatentools benötigt RowGen keinen Zugriff auf originale Produktionsdateien oder Datenbanken. RowGen generiert Daten nach dem Zufallsprinzip in den richtigen Bereichen und Formaten und kann auch reale Daten durch zufällige Auswahl aus echten Tabellen oder Set-Dateien sicher nutzen. Es ermöglicht Ihnen die Erstellung von Daten auf der Grundlage gängiger Datenbank-DDL oder von Datei-/Berichts-Metadaten in IRI-DDF-Formaten, wobei die strukturelle und referenzielle Integrität der Produktionsdaten erhalten bleibt und ihr Wert, ihr Umfang, ihr Volumen und ihre Verteilungsmerkmale wiedergegeben werden.

RowGen kann automatisch, genau und zuverlässig Testdaten für eine gesamte VLDB-Plattform oder ein Enterprise Data Warehouse von Grund auf neu erstellen und füllen, ohne dass Datenmaskierung, NDAs, Lernkurven oder Beratungsaufträge erforderlich sind. Eingebaute Auditprotokolle und verfügbare Versionskontrolle unterstützen die Einhaltung der Datenschutzgesetze bzw. des sicheren Projektoutsourcings.

Konformität

RowGen-Testdaten entsprechen den Merkmalen der Produktionsdaten. RowGen bietet Realitätsnähe für die Entwicklung von Datenbankanwendungen und das Prototyping durch:

  1. Erhaltung der referentiellen Integrität (primär-fremde Schlüsselverbindungen und verschiedene Einschränkungen)
  2. Ermittlung von Zeilenzahlen pro Tabelle und Nullstellen
  3. Anpassung von Werterscheinungen, Bereichen und Häufigkeitsverteilungen
  4. Transformation von Testdaten während der Generierung (z.B. filtern, sortieren, verbinden, aggregieren, konvertieren)
  5. Generierung von allen und gültigen (verbundenen) Paarwertkombinationen
  6. Aufruf während Datenbankvirtualisierungsoperationen (Klonen) in Windocks, Commvault und Actifio

RowGen liefert Realismus in der Software-Anwendungsentwicklung mit dem oben genannten und durchweg:

  1. Änderung von Testdateiformaten, Datensatzlayouts und Berichtsvorlagen
  2. Definitionen von zusammengesetzten Datenwerten oder Formatmasken
  3. Bedingte Anzeige von Konstanten und Variablen, wie z.B. Zeit-/Datumsstempel
  4. Zufallszugriffe aus Realmengendaten, Inline-Sets und literalen Wertebereichen als Regeln auf Feldebene
  5. Mathematik- und benutzerdefinierte Berechnungsfunktionen (z.B. zur Erstellung gültiger nationaler ID-Werte)
  6. Integration mit IRI DarkShield zur Synthese von Testdokumenten und Bilddateien (unstrukturierte Ziele)
  7. Aufruf innerhalb mehrerer CI/CD (DevOps) Plattformen vor Ort oder in der Cloud

Benutzerfreundlichkeit

Andere Testdatentools sind strikt GUI-gesteuert, und die Prozesse der Auftragsgestaltung und -wartung können komplex sein oder Beratung erfordern. Die Metadaten hinter ihrer Erstellung und Population von Testdaten können auch kryptisch oder versteckt sein. RowGen hingegen stellt seine Datengenerierungs-, Manipulations- und Populationsmetadaten in einfachen, portablen Textdateien zur Verfügung, die einfach zu erstellen sind - entweder von Hand oder automatisch mit Assistenten in der IRI Workbench GUI für RowGen, die auf Eclipse™ basiert.

Ihr Editor oder die GUI zeigen, wie einfach RowGen-Jobs zu erlernen, zu exportieren, zu erweitern und auszuführen sind. RowGen-GUI-Benutzer in IRI Workbench genießen auch die gleiche Metadaten- und Job-Skript-Syntax mit der Datentransformation (Integration und Staging), Datenprofilierung, Datenmaskierung, Berichterstattung und erweiterte BI-Funktionen, die im Ökosystem der IRI Voracity-Plattform verfügbar sind.

Und wenn Sie eine bestehende CI/CD-Pipeline für DevOps verwenden und Testdaten benötigen, können RowGen-Jobs direkt in einer Amazon CodePipeline, einer Azure DevOps Pipeline, Jenkins, Github und GitLab (siehe Beispiele im iri.com Blog) sowie in Bitbucket, CircleCI, Travis und anderen aufgerufen werden.

Leistung

Nur RowGen verfügt über die hochvolumigen, leistungsstarken Datengenerierungs-, Manipulations- und vorsortierten Bulk-Load-Funktionen von CoSort, die DBAs und Big Data-Architekten benötigen, um Abfragen, Anwendungen und Operationen über Milliarden von Zeilen zu testen.

Nur RowGen kann auch die Testdaten und Compliance-Anforderungen von Outsourcern und Softwareentwicklern erfüllen, die auf sichere, intelligente Testdaten in mehreren Flat File- und benutzerdefinierten Berichtsformaten vertrauen. RowGen läuft nicht nur schneller als andere Testdatengeneratoren, es spart auch Zeit beim Lernen, der Definition von Testdaten, der Bereitstellung und dem Projektmanagement.

Kompatibilität

RowGen ist das einzige Testdatenpaket, das mit Eclipse kompatibel ist und am einfachsten mit allen relationalen Datenbanken konfiguriert werden kann, die vom Eclipse Data Tools Platform (DTP) Plug-in unterstützt werden. Es ist auch Bestandteil der größeren Datenmanagement-Plattform IRI Voracity in der gleichen Konsole (IRI Workbench), in der Datenmaskierung, DB-Subsetting und andere Techniken mit Wertschöpfung kombiniert werden können, um eine unbegrenzte Anzahl von Anwendungsfällen zu erfüllen, die Testdaten erfordern.

RowGen-Jobskripte sind kompatibel mit den Metadaten des CoSort SortCL-Programms für Datentransformation und Reporting sowie IRI NextForm für Daten- und Datenbankmigrationen und IRI FieldShield für Datenmaskierung. Wenn Sie also Daten oder Jobdefinitionen für eines dieser Tools haben, können Sie diese in RowGen wiederverwenden (und umgekehrt, wenn Sie in der Produktion sind).

Nur RowGen ist mit der Data Vault 2.0-Architektur von Dan Linstedt, der Meta Integration Model Bridge (MIMB) und dem Erwin (ehemals AnalytiX DS) Mapping Manager-Framework für den Austausch von Testdaten-Metadaten mit Datenmodellierungs- und ETL-Architekturen von Drittanbietern kompatibel.